Visualizzazione CSS * Tipo di visualizzazione

Visualizzazione CSS

Ereditaria: Nein

blocco | in linea | corsa
flusso | flow-root | tabella | flex | griglia | ruby | sottogriglia
list-item | list-item blocco | list-item flusso | elenco-flusso dell’elemento root | list-item blocco di flusso | list-item blocco di flusso-root | flusso list-item blocco
tabella-riga-gruppo | table-header-gruppo | tavolo-piè di pagina di gruppo | table-row | table-cell | tabella-colonna-gruppo | tabella-colonna | tabella-voce | ruby-base | ruby-testo | ruby-base-contenitore | ruby-testo-contenitore
content | none
inline-block | inline-list-item | inline-table | inline-flex | inline-griglia
blocco stellt ein Elemento als Blockelement oder – box, che crea un’interruzione di riga prima e dopo l’elemento. flex rappresenta un elemento come elemento di blocco e un contenitore flex. flow-root potrebbe essere la fine del clearfix: dopo un blocco con display: flow-root, il blocco successivo deve andare al bordo, anche se un elemento con float: left o float-right è in questo blocco. grid crea una griglia di layout in cui gli elementi possono essere posizionati in qualsiasi posizione indipendentemente dall’ordine del contenuto (supportato da IE10, IE11 e Edge solo in una vecchia sintassi limitata). inline-flex rappresenta un elemento come elemento in linea e contenitore flex. inline è l’impostazione predefinita e rappresenta un elemento come elemento inline. Gli elementi in linea non generano un’interruzione di riga prima e dopo l’elemento. In altre parole, l’elemento viene visualizzato nella stessa riga. inline-block crea una scatola che “scorre” all’interno di una inlinebox. inline-table rappresenta una tabella come un elemento o una casella in linea che non genera un’interruzione di riga prima e dopo la tabella. list-item rappresenta l’elemento come un elenco. Ogni elemento può essere preceduto da una voce di elenco opzionale come un cerchio pieno, che può anche essere sostituito da un’immagine, un’icona o un simbolo.
Un’elegante alternativa a ::before marker assegna un marker al contenuto prima o dopo un elemento box. marker è usato insieme agli pseudo-elementi: after e: before (display:marker per i trucchi CSS) nessuno sopprime la visualizzazione degli elementi. Se display: none si applica, il browser deve ignorare tutte le istruzioni di posizionamento (sia position che float) e non genera una casella per l’elemento. run-in rappresenta l’elemento come un blocco o un elemento in linea, a seconda del contesto. tabella rappresenta un elemento come un elemento di blocco. la didascalia della tabella rappresenta un elemento come didascalia della tabella. table-cell rappresenta l’elemento come se fosse una cella di tabella (td). table-column rappresenta l’elemento come se fosse una colonna della tabella (col). table-column-group rappresenta l’elemento come se fosse un gruppo di colonne della tabella (colgroup). table-footer-group rappresenta l’elemento come se fosse un gruppo di note a piè di pagina della tabella (table footer). table-header-group rappresenta l’elemento come se fosse un gruppo di intestazioni di tabella. table-row rappresenta l’elemento come se fosse una riga della tabella (table row). table-row-group rappresenta l’elemento come se fosse un gruppo di righe di tabella (table row).



Lascia un commento

Il tuo indirizzo email non sarà pubblicato.